Bitcoin Forum
November 11, 2024, 05:49:36 AM *
News: Latest Bitcoin Core release: 28.0 [Torrent]
 
   Home   Help Search Login Register More  
Pages: [1]
  Print  
Author Topic: Firmar Mensaje con la dirección de Bitcoin  (Read 277 times)
VB1001 (OP)
Legendary
*
Offline Offline

Activity: 938
Merit: 2540


<<CypherPunkCat>>


View Profile WWW
January 07, 2019, 05:24:44 PM
Merited by DdmrDdmr (2), Zarg0n (1)
 #1

Firmar Mensaje con una dirección de Bitcoin:

A raíz de la traducción de DdmrDdmr sobre los pasos a seguir si hay que recuperar una cuenta pirateada, ayer firme mi propio mensaje con una dirección de Bitcoin, si tenéis pensado hacer lo mismo, tenéis que presentarla con este formato:

Code:
 -----BEGIN BITCOIN SIGNED MESSAGE-----
This is VB1001 from bitcointalk.org and today is 6 January 2019
-----BEGIN SIGNATURE-----
1PCm7LqVkhj4xRpKNyyEeekwhc1mzK52cT
H2ADCguE6vr/JhgGCjkLane2pZwB8D6M9ZyuqkDVgD4QUztNrU4CUNelMZ3GiBgP97JW2Zu0NtAP12Iy0aawA9c=
-----END BITCOIN SIGNED MESSAGE-----

Importante:

- Incluir vuestro nombre de usuario, hacer referencia a bitcointalk.org y la fecha completa.

Aquí podéis ver como queda firmado, citado y verificado:

https://bitcointalk.org/index.php?topic=996318.msg49084503#msg49084503

En la sección en ingles del foro hay un par de hilos que empezaron con esto hace tiempo, uno es el de shorena donde tiene una guía muy bien explicada con los wallets mas usados con lo cual hace esto mucho mas fácil, gracias shorena, después esta el hilo de Tomatocage que empezaron solo incluyendo la dirección de Bitcoin y desde hace tiempo ya utilizan todos la Firma de Mensaje.

Para que sirve? pues en el caso de que tu cuenta de Bitcointalk sea hackeada es una ayuda mas para recuperar la cuenta en el foro, es una prueba para demostrar que tu eres el propietario de la cuenta.
Cuando ya tienes tu mensaje firmado, inicias un post y un miembro citara tu mensaje al mismo tiempo que el u otro miembro del foro lo verifica y ya tienes tu firma como prueba de tu cuenta en Bitcointalk.

Puedes usar tu dirección de Bitcoin o generar una nueva solo para la firma, no genera ningún gasto, puede estar con 0 movimiento, en la ayuda de cada billetera hay las instrucciones para firmar y verificar mensaje con la dirección de Bitcoin, al menos en las mas utilizadas.

(Si creéis que es interesante para la sección local en español hacer el proceso de firmar, citar y verificar aquí, perfecto, solo hay que citar el mensaje, es importante verificarlo porque si da error, no será válido y no servirá como prueba.)

Este es un enlace donde probar antes de redactar e incluirlo en el hilo para que os citen el mensaje, ver si esta correcta la firma, si sale todo verde es, ok.

https://tools.bitcoin.com/verify-message/

Recuperación de cuentas hackeadas/perdidas - Nuevo procedimiento

(Traducido por DdmrDdmr)

https://bitcointalk.org/index.php?topic=5089877.0

Hilo de shorena

https://bitcointalk.org/index.php?topic=990345.0

Hilo de Tomatocage

https://bitcointalk.org/index.php?topic=996318.0

Saludos.

1PCm7LqVkhj4xRpKNyyEeekwhc1mzK52cT
seoincorporation
Legendary
*
Offline Offline

Activity: 3332
Merit: 3116



View Profile
January 07, 2019, 07:25:36 PM
Merited by paxmao (2)
 #2

Ya va para 4 años desde que publique mi dirección de bitcoin en el hilo de Tomatocage

https://bitcointalk.org/index.php?topic=996318.msg10823337#msg10823337

Esta es la única defensa que tenemos ante un hackeo o en caso de perder nuestra contraseña. Digamos que es la ultima oportunidad de recuperar nuestra cuenta así que todos los usuarios en el foro deberían publicar en ese hilo por su seguridad.

▄▄███████▄▄
▄██████████████▄
▄██████████████████▄
▄████▀▀▀▀███▀▀▀▀█████▄
▄█████████████▄█▀████▄
███████████▄███████████
██████████▄█▀███████████
██████████▀████████████
▀█████▄█▀█████████████▀
▀████▄▄▄▄███▄▄▄▄████▀
▀██████████████████▀
▀███████████████▀
▀▀███████▀▀
.
 MΞTAWIN  THE FIRST WEB3 CASINO   
.
.. PLAY NOW ..
VB1001 (OP)
Legendary
*
Offline Offline

Activity: 938
Merit: 2540


<<CypherPunkCat>>


View Profile WWW
January 07, 2019, 11:32:36 PM
 #3

<...>

Si, es lo que tendrían que hacer todos, lo hice ayer porque entre familia, trabajo y demás cosas no tengo tiempo de ver todo lo que hay en el foro, no tenia ni idea de esto, cuando vi la traducción de DmdrDmdr, empece a buscar y encontré la info. sobre las firmas.


1PCm7LqVkhj4xRpKNyyEeekwhc1mzK52cT
Zarg0n
Full Member
***
Offline Offline

Activity: 448
Merit: 170



View Profile
January 07, 2019, 11:46:39 PM
 #4

Gracias por el dato, no estaba enterado de este tema asi que ya me pongo a investigar en como firmar un mensaje para resguardar mi cuenta
DdmrDdmr
Legendary
*
Offline Offline

Activity: 2492
Merit: 11049


There are lies, damned lies and statistics. MTwain


View Profile WWW
January 09, 2019, 12:34:01 PM
 #5

En mi caso, no seguí el procedimiento de firma de mensaje BTC hasta pasado cuatro meses desde que me di de alta en el foro, supongo que coincidiendo con el momento en el cual mi cuenta se tornó Full Member. Hasta ese momento, no le di un valor personal a mi cuenta, a la vez que la información sobre cuentas hackeadas no me inquietaban lo más mínimo.

Mucha gente que se da de alta en el foro desconoce esta cuestión (entre muchas otras). Si bien es cierto que hay información por doquier, no lo es menos que no está superestructurada en un lugar fácil de consultar (hay mucha información relevante que no está en los stickies, y más aún en inglés sin su equivalente en los idiomas de los foros locales).

Visto con perspectiva uno debería recibir una guía oficial en el momento de crear su cuenta por parte del foro (sea un pdf o un link a un sitio para visualizarlo o proceder a su descarga), que cubriese todos los aspectos de mayor interés relativos a la operativa, normativa y seguridad en el foro (de la cuenta, de comerciar, etc.). Aún mejor si estuviese en el idioma seleccionado por el usuario (de entre un conjunto limitado claro está).

Parece a priori algo raro que un foro requiera elaborar una guía (leches, es "sólo un foro"), pero este no es un foro cualquiera, entremezclándose muchas motivaciones e intereses para estar en él, que van en muchos casos más allá del mero intercambio de opiniones e información.

Tampoco estaría mal añadir dicha guía al perfil propio, de manera que estuviese siempre accesible sin tener que buscarla en el email de alta. A mí por lo menos me suena mucho mejor tener dicha hipotética guía que el procedimiento actual de stickies+búsqueda de contenidos.
VB1001 (OP)
Legendary
*
Offline Offline

Activity: 938
Merit: 2540


<<CypherPunkCat>>


View Profile WWW
January 09, 2019, 04:34:18 PM
 #6

<...>
Si te soy sincero tampoco me había preocupado de esto, pero si es verdad que en la sección Meta siempre veía, veo miembros que están hablando por un motivo u otro del tema cuentas y cuando publicaste como recuperarla, empece a darle vueltas al tema hasta que lo hice.

No estaría mal lo que comentas, al menos una mini guía con enlaces básicos para los temas mas importantes y en especial el de como recuperar la cuenta, en cuanto te registras.

Y lo normal seria que en cada sección local (anclados) estuvieran el hilo de Como recuperar la cuenta y el de firmar mensaje, el de recuperar la cuenta ya esta, lo tenemos, el de firmar mensaje puede ser este o se crea uno nuevo, citar y verificar se hace en unos segundos, no se, no creo que sea tan complicado anclar un Hilo.
Quien decide esto? los moderadores de la sección o va mas arriba?

1PCm7LqVkhj4xRpKNyyEeekwhc1mzK52cT
DdmrDdmr
Legendary
*
Offline Offline

Activity: 2492
Merit: 11049


There are lies, damned lies and statistics. MTwain


View Profile WWW
January 09, 2019, 05:02:10 PM
Merited by paxmao (1)
 #7

<…> Quien decide esto? los moderadores de la sección o va mas arriba?
Pues no lo tengo claro. Pensaba que era potestad de los moderadores locales, y por eso les trasladé en septiembre por PM la idea de ubicar como post anclado la traducción que hice de la guía de @Welsh:  [Guía] Cómo reportar de manera efectiva. No tengo noticias al respecto.

No obstante, también observo que @Welsh mismo hace referencia a @theymos como el decisor para ubicar su versión original en inglés como un post anclado (ver re:[Guide] Reporting effectively). Él es miembro del Staff, y no hace referencia a los moderadores como los decisores de esta cuestión (aunque los foros locales quizás tengan cierta autonomía por el tema del idioma).
Zarg0n
Full Member
***
Offline Offline

Activity: 448
Merit: 170



View Profile
January 09, 2019, 10:39:01 PM
 #8

Alguien sabe en que puedo estar equivocandome? Estoy firmando y verificando el mensaje en Trezor y alli sale todo perfecto, confirma la verificacion que está todo correcto, pero cuando paso los datos a https://tools.bitcoin.com/verify-message/ queda en rojo el mensaje como si fallara la verificación (probe 3 veces distintas y teniendo cuidado que no halla un espacio de más en algun lado) , será que no es compatible o firma de alguna manera diferente el Trezor?
VB1001 (OP)
Legendary
*
Offline Offline

Activity: 938
Merit: 2540


<<CypherPunkCat>>


View Profile WWW
January 09, 2019, 11:01:43 PM
 #9

^
Es extraño si todo esta bien tiene que darte el OK, el texto, espacios, puntos o cualquier signo son los mismos cuando firmas y cuando verificas ? se supone que si, porque el Trezor al verificar te da el OK, verdad?

Prueba a ver si te verifica con este > https://brainwalletx.github.io/#verify

1PCm7LqVkhj4xRpKNyyEeekwhc1mzK52cT
Zarg0n
Full Member
***
Offline Offline

Activity: 448
Merit: 170



View Profile
January 09, 2019, 11:07:40 PM
 #10

Parece que cada uno usa su propia interpretacion al firmar mensajes, no hay un standard :

"The problem is that there is no standard algorithm for verifying with segwit addresses. In particular, the site you mentioned will never accept a signature for a 3.. or bc1.. address as valid. It doesn't matter what signature you use. I think the same is true for Bitcoin Core. You can't create any signature for a 3.. or bc1.. address that Bitcoin Core would accept.

To solve this, we need a standard algorithm for segwit addresses and we need everyone to accept it."

Lo voy a solucionar importando una direccion en blockchain (posiblemente cree una nueva para este solo proposito) y firmando desde allí
VB1001 (OP)
Legendary
*
Offline Offline

Activity: 938
Merit: 2540


<<CypherPunkCat>>


View Profile WWW
January 09, 2019, 11:15:40 PM
 #11

Vale, es que no uso Trezor, cuando la quería firmar con el Nodo BitcoinCore actualizado a la ultima versión, tampoco me dejo firmar por el mismo problema, pero BitcoinCore cuando firmas y quieres verificar en BitcoinCore ya no te deja pasar te dice que no puedes firmar.
Son direcciones que o bien empiezan por 3 o bc1, Segwit.
Entonces importe una clave privada de un paper wallet y firme con la dirección de siempre que empieza por 1.

1PCm7LqVkhj4xRpKNyyEeekwhc1mzK52cT
DdmrDdmr
Legendary
*
Offline Offline

Activity: 2492
Merit: 11049


There are lies, damned lies and statistics. MTwain


View Profile WWW
January 10, 2019, 07:42:21 AM
 #12

<…>
Yo lo hice desde Ledger Nano S sin problemas en su momento. Claro que diría que era Legacy y no Segwit. Quizás puedas probar alternar la prueba con una dirección en cada formato. También puede que sea bueno asegurarse de tener el firmware actualizado.
Zarg0n
Full Member
***
Offline Offline

Activity: 448
Merit: 170



View Profile
January 10, 2019, 09:42:29 PM
 #13

Gracias por la ayuda @VB1001 y @DdmrDdmr , finalmente pude firmar mi mensaje y validarlo en el foro https://bitcointalk.org/index.php?topic=996318.msg49157558#msg49157558
Pages: [1]
  Print  
 
Jump to:  

Powered by MySQL Powered by PHP Powered by SMF 1.1.19 | SMF © 2006-2009, Simple Machines Valid XHTML 1.0! Valid CSS!